Nicolay shares Grammy glitter with holiday gift remix of Vikter Duplaix's Electric Love
Posted by nicolaymusic on December 24, 2009 at 9:53 AM
Grammy® nominated producer Nicolay, fresh on the heels of his nomination in the Best Urban/Alternative Performance category celebrates the Holidays with Vikter Duplaix with a remix of Duplaix's new single "Electric Love." The Netherlands raised / North Carolina based Nicolay,...
Grammy® nominated producer Nicolay, fresh on the heels of his nomination in the Best Urban/Alternative Performance category celebrates the Holidays with Vikter Duplaix with a remix of Duplaix's new single "Electric Love."
The Netherlands raised / North Carolina based Nicolay, one-half of the artistic collective known as The Foreign Exchange, was nominated this year by The Recording Academy in the Best Urban/Alternative Performance category. The Los Angeles based Duplaix, who hails from Philadelphia, is known in international circles as a Producer/Artist and DJ who earned Grammy® recognition in the same category in 2008.
As a celebration of the holidays, Vikter Duplaix and Nicolay are teaming up to offer the remix for free beginning Christmas day exclusively at VikterDuplaix.com.
"I have been a fan of Vikter's work for many years now, and I am thrilled that we've finally had an opportunity to work together." Nicolay shared recently from his adopted home in Wilmington, NC. "I hope this remix is only the beginning."
"It was important to me to share some holiday spirit with those who have supported me and my music throughout my career," stated Duplaix. "Gifting Nicolay's interpretation of my new single "Electric Love" will hopefully expose even more people to his tremendous talent."

The Foreign Exchange on their Grammy nomination
Posted by nicolaymusic on December 14, 2009 at 11:26 AM
Friends and Family, Last week, me and Nic's lives were forever changed as The Foreign Exchange's "Daykeeper" (feat. Muhsinah) was nominated for a Grammy Award in the Best Urban/Alternative Performance category. We haven't come forward with a personal press release...
Friends and Family,
Last week, me and Nic's lives were forever changed as The Foreign Exchange's "Daykeeper" (feat. Muhsinah) was nominated for a Grammy Award in the Best Urban/Alternative Performance category.
We haven't come forward with a personal press release or statement of any kind because truthfully, the past week has been a whirlwind of events and its taken us awhile to really wrap our heads around all that's happened.
Needless to say, we are both filled with feelings of shock, wonder, amazement, nervousness, humility, and extreme gratitude.
We have prepared a short video (with the help of our frequent collaborator Matt Koza), that describes the FE story and gives an overview of our journey from random obscurity to fully independent Grammy nominated artists. Consider this our pre-Grammy acceptance speech...lol. We encourage all of you to pass this along and spread the word, as we feel our story is a big inspiration to artists everywhere. Every once in a blue moon, the good guys do win.
We thank all of you for our continued support, and wish you a safe and blessed holiday season.
Peace,
'Te and Nic
